

AI is also making business decisions more data-driven. Instead of relying on intuition, companies can use AI to analyze customer behavior, market trends, and financial forecasts. Predictive analytics helps businesses anticipate demand, optimize inventory, and target the right audience with precision. This leads to smarter marketing strategies and better customer retention.
Personalization is another key area where AI is making an impact. AI-driven recommendation engines, like those used by Amazon and Netflix, tailor product suggestions based on past behavior. Businesses of all sizes can now leverage AI to personalize email marketing, website experiences, and even pricing strategies. This level of customization improves engagement and increases sales.
